Conero Coast
The Monte Conero coast offers spectacular views, clear waters and some of the best beaches in Italy.
Unlike most shores along the Adriatic Sea, the beaches on the Monte Conero riviera, are pebbly: this peculiarity keeps the water clear, and of a very inviting hue of turquoise.The coastline is spectacular, with the green of the mountain plunging dramatically into the sea. The coast is rather steep and it might take a little effort to reach the shores but you’ll be rewarded by the quiet atmosphere and the breathtaking views. Sirolo, Numana and Potonovo Bay offer the most popular beaches of the area and the coast is peppered by lovely seaside restaurants. Portonovo Portonvo Bay is located just south of Ancona. It is the first beach outside Ancona, it is loved by local sun lovers and offers a breathtaking view of Riviera del Conero. You’ll find here all the sunbather comforts: restaurants, great hotels and camping grounds.
SiroloSirolo is a lovely Italy beach resort village perched on the side of Monte Conero. It provides the tourist a wide choice of B&B and hotels. From Sirolo you can reach some of the prettiest beaches of the area: San Michele, Spiaggia Urbani and Le Due Sorelle. Sirolo is one of the EU Blue Banner beaches of the area and it is considered the most beautiful village of the Adriatic. The location is spectacular, the little center is closed to the traffic and very well cared for.
NumanaNext to Sirolo, Numana is a picturesque village built on a side of Monte Conero. It overlooks a small beach and a touristic port, to the south it extends into the long shore of Marcelli, a popular sea resort. Numana was an important port for the Greeks and the Romans. The center lost importance after an earthquake in 558 that made the city disappear in the sea. Although Numana was rebuilt, in 1292, another earthquake inflicted great damage to the city.
